I'm no expert but looking at his highlights, his pocket presence is almost non-existent. I don't know if that speaks more about him or a bad o-line though. The problem is with highlight videos is just that: they're highlights. No one wants to see videos of a QB standing in the pocket and throwing 5 yards down the field all day, even though that's what is going to tell you the most about the player. Everyone just posts videos of QBs scrambling around making a miraculous throw. I will say he's vast and very shifty, looks like he's impossible to get down. Great size for a mobile QB too: 6'3 185 according to rivals. I think he runs faster than a 4.73 40 which Scout has him at.
